When a Hot Water System Can Be Repaired
In many cases, a hot water system can be repaired if the issue is limited to a component rather than the entire unit.
- Faulty thermostat or heating element
- Pressure relief valve issues
- Minor leaks from fittings or connections
- Pilot light or ignition problems (gas systems)
Repairs are usually the best option when the system is relatively new and the tank is still in good condition.
When Replacement Is the Better Option
Sometimes replacing the system is more cost-effective than continuing to repair it. This is especially true for older or damaged units.
- The tank is leaking or corroded
- The system is over 8–12 years old
- Frequent breakdowns or ongoing repairs
- Hot water demand is not being met
In these cases, replacement can reduce long-term costs and improve reliability.
Cost Considerations
When comparing hot water repair vs replacement, cost is often a key factor. Repairs usually have a lower upfront cost, but repeated repairs can add up over time.
Replacement involves a higher initial investment but can provide:
- Better energy efficiency
- Lower running costs
- Improved performance and reliability
Choosing the right option depends on the condition of your system and your long-term plans.
Efficiency and Running Costs
Older hot water systems are often less efficient than newer models. Replacing an outdated system can reduce energy usage and improve performance.

Frequently Asked Questions
Is it cheaper to repair or replace a hot water system?
Repairs are usually cheaper upfront, but replacement can be more cost-effective if the system is old or failing.
How do I know if my system needs replacing?
If the tank is leaking, the system is old, or repairs are frequent, replacement is often the better option.
How long do hot water systems last?
Most systems last between 8 and 15 years depending on type, maintenance, and water quality.
